How exactly do the Shogun compare to the Feathers, in terms of sharpness and smoothness?

Based on my limited experience, I would say that in terms of sharpness, Feather and Shogun are in the same league. I get real close and comfortable
shaves with both blades, and Shogun is giving me good results with WTG shaves only. So, I think that is impressive.

On the smoothness side, I think the Feather outperforms the Shogun.

It might resemble kitchen knives, with classic European knives being just as sharp as Japanese ones, but the latter just a bit stiffer, just a bit more smooth.

And as I mentioned, it is just a samper pack so experience is limited.
